큐범
Just do debug
큐범
전체 방문자
오늘
어제
  • 전체보기 (128)
    • 회고 (4)
    • JAVA (16)
      • JAVA 기초 (18)
      • JAVA Algorithm, Datastruct (13)
    • Spring (11)
    • Micro Service Architecture (3)
    • JPA (6)
    • gRPC (4)
    • Network (8)
    • Process (7)
    • Cloud (4)
    • Python (10)
    • Web(vue) (2)
    • UMC (1)
    • DB (9)
    • CS (1)
    • Clean Code (1)
    • TDD (9)

블로그 메뉴

  • 홈
  • 태그
  • 방명록

인기 글

최근 댓글

최근 글

hELLO · Designed By 정상우.
큐범

Just do debug

JAVA/JAVA Algorithm, Datastruct

[Algorithm] JAVA 코드업 기초 100제 (기초-산술연산) 1038 ~ 1046

2022. 8. 29. 15:29

1038 : [기초-산술연산] 정수 2개 입력받아 합 출력하기1(설명)

public static void main(String[] args) {
    Scanner sc = new Scanner(System.in);

    String s = sc.nextLine();

    System.out.print(
            Integer.parseInt(s.substring(s.indexOf(" ") + 1))
            +
            Integer.parseInt(s.substring(s.indexOf(0)+1,s.indexOf(" "))));
}

1039 : [기초-산술연산] 정수 2개 입력받아 합 출력하기2(설명)

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		String s = sc.nextLine();
		
		System.out.println(
				Long.parseLong(s.substring(s.indexOf(0)+1,s.indexOf(" ")))
				+
				Long.parseLong(s.substring(s.indexOf(" ")+1))
				);

		}

1040 : [기초-산술연산] 정수 1개 입력받아 부호 바꿔 출력하기(설명)

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		int i = sc.nextInt();
		
		System.out.println(i*-1);

		}

1041 : [기초-산술연산] 문자 1개 입력받아 다음 문자 출력하기(설명)

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		char c = sc.next().charAt(0);
		c++;
		
		String str = String.valueOf(c);
	
		System.out.println(str);
		}

1042 : [기초-산술연산] 정수 2개 입력받아 나눈 몫 출력하기(설명)

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		String s = sc.nextLine();
		
		System.out.println(
				Integer.parseInt(s.substring(s.indexOf(0)+1, s.indexOf(" ")))
				/
				Integer.parseInt(s.substring(s.indexOf(" ")+1))				
				);
		}

1043 : [기초-산술연산] 정수 2개 입력받아 나눈 나머지 출력하기(설명)

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		String s = sc.nextLine();
		
		System.out.println(
				Float.parseFloat(s.substring(s.indexOf(0)+1, s.indexOf(" ")))
				%
				Float.parseFloat(s.substring(s.indexOf(" ")+1))				
				);
		}

1044 : [기초-산술연산] 정수 1개 입력받아 1 더해 출력하기(설명)

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		int i = sc.nextInt();
		
		Long l = Long.valueOf(i);
		System.out.println(++l);
		}

1045 : [기초-산술연산] 정수 2개 입력받아 자동 계산하기

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		String s = sc.nextLine();
				
		System.out.println(
				Integer.parseInt(s.substring(s.indexOf(0)+1, s.indexOf(" ")))
				+
				Integer.parseInt(s.substring(s.indexOf(" ")+1)));
		
		System.out.println(
				Integer.parseInt(s.substring(s.indexOf(0)+1,s.indexOf(" ")))
				-
				Integer.parseInt(s.substring(s.indexOf(" ")+1)));
		
		System.out.println(
				Integer.parseInt(s.substring(s.indexOf(0)+1,s.indexOf(" ")))
				*
				Integer.parseInt(s.substring(s.indexOf(" ")+1)));
		
		System.out.println(
				Integer.parseInt(s.substring(s.indexOf(0)+1,s.indexOf(" ")))
				/
				Integer.parseInt(s.substring(s.indexOf(" ")+1)));
		
		System.out.println(
				Integer.parseInt(s.substring(s.indexOf(0)+1,s.indexOf(" ")))
				%
				Integer.parseInt(s.substring(s.indexOf(" ")+1)));
		
		System.out.printf(
				"%.2f"
				,
				Float.parseFloat(s.substring(s.indexOf(0)+1,s.indexOf(" ")))
				/
				Float.parseFloat(s.substring(s.indexOf(" ")+1)));	
		}

1046 : [기초-산술연산] 정수 3개 입력받아 합과 평균 출력하기

public static void main(String[] args) {
		Scanner sc = new Scanner(System.in);
		String s = sc.nextLine();
		
		String[] array = s.split(" ");
		
		int x = Integer.parseInt(array[0]);
		int y = Integer.parseInt(array[1]);
		int z = Integer.parseInt(array[2]);
		
		
		System.out.println(x+y+z);
		System.out.println(((float)(x+y+z)/3));
	}
    'JAVA/JAVA Algorithm, Datastruct' 카테고리의 다른 글
    • [Algorithm] JAVA 코드업 기초 100제 (기초-비교연산) 1049 ~ 1052
    • [Algorithm] JAVA 코드업 기초 100제 (기초-비트시프트연산) 1047 ~ 1048
    • [Algorithm] JAVA 코드업 기초 100제 (기초-출력변환) 1031 ~ 1037
    • [Algorithm] JAVA 코드업 기초 100제 (기초-데이터형) 1028 ~ 1030
    큐범
    큐범

    티스토리툴바